Small Business Marketing Myths that cause the most Stress
Let’s bust three of the most common myths so you can focus on what really matters.
Myth 1: You have to be on every Social Media platform
It’s easy to feel like you’re falling behind if you’re not posting everywhere. Facebook, Instagram, TikTok, LinkedIn, Pinterest… the list goes on. The truth? You don’t need to be everywhere. You just need to be where your customers are. It’s far better to do one or two platforms well than spread yourself too thin across five.
Myth 2: Marketing costs a fortune
Many people think marketing is all about big budgets, glossy ads and expensive campaigns. But effective marketing doesn’t have to cost the earth. Consistency, clear messaging and a focus on your audience matter more than flashy spend. There are plenty of free or low-cost options - like social media, email newsletters, and networking - that can make a big impact.
Myth 3: Marketing should deliver instant results
We live in a world of quick wins and overnight success stories, but marketing rarely works like that. It’s about building trust and relationships over time. Yes, some campaigns may bring fast results, but the real power of marketing is in steady, consistent effort that compounds into growth.
Don’t let myths and noise distract you from what matters. Focus on the basics: knowing your audience, showing up consistently, and building relationships. The rest is just background clutter.
